NCIt definition : A diaminopyrimidine folate antagonist with potential antineoplastic activity. Metoprine
inhibits dihydrofolate reductase, resulting in decreased cellular folate metabolism
and cell growth; it also inhibits histamine-N-methyltransferase, resulting in decreased
histamine catabolism. Lipid-soluble metoprine is capable of crossing the blood-brain
barrier. (NCI04);
